Record flooding in Uruguay, northern Argentina, Paraguay and southern Brazil in late December killed at least six people and forced more than 150,000 to evacuate their homes, at least 130,000 of whom live in Paraguay. The floods were described as the worst to hit the region in 50 years.

As of press time, the flooding had been confined to the Quarai River in Uruguay, the Paraguay River in Paraguay and the Uruguay River in Uruguay, Argentina and Brazil.
